We’ve all become more aware of the invisible threats lurking in our indoor air, and that’s where UV light sanitizer installation becomes a game-changer for your HVAC system. These powerful ultraviolet lights work around the clock to neutralize harmful microorganisms like bacteria, viruses, mold spores, and other airborne pathogens that traditional filters simply can’t catch. When installed directly into your heating and cooling system, UV sanitizers create a continuous disinfection process that happens every time air circulates through your home.
The science behind UV light sanitization is both fascinating and reassuring – these systems use UV-C light wavelengths that damage the DNA of microorganisms, rendering them unable to reproduce or cause harm. We’re seeing more homeowners throughout Crestwood, MO discover that this technology doesn’t just improve air quality; it also helps maintain cleaner HVAC components by preventing microbial growth on coils and in ductwork. This means your system runs more efficiently, potentially extending its lifespan while reducing maintenance needs.
What makes UV light sanitizer installation particularly valuable is its set-it-and-forget-it convenience. Once our connected HVAC professionals install these systems, they operate silently in the background, requiring minimal maintenance beyond periodic bulb replacement. 3. Where do contractors typically install UV light sanitizers in HVAC systems?
We’ll connect you with licensed professionals who strategically place UV lights in the most productive locations within your system. They usually install them near the evaporator coil or in the return air duct, where air moves slowly enough for maximum exposure to the UV light. 4. How much does UV light sanitizer installation cost, and are there ongoing expenses?
Since we’re a 100% free referral service with no hidden fees, you’ll pay the contractor directly for the installation. Costs typically range from $300-$800 depending on your system’s complexity and the type of UV light chosen. The ongoing expenses are minimal – just replacing the UV bulbs annually, which usually costs $50-$100.
